MEMO — Sales Leads Only

Effective immediately, hiring in the Coastal Accounts division is frozen. No exceptions, no backfills without sign-off from Dara Quennel. Open requisitions are pulled as of Friday. Pipeline commitments stand; redistribute coverage among current reps. Do not discuss externally or with candidates already in process — recruiting will handle those conversations. Questions go to your regional director, not HR directly. The rationale is outlined in the confidential note below.

confidential, kaweg-tawef: The western region missed its Ralvan quota by 57.6 percent last quarter. Framirix Holdings plans to lower the Eliox list price by 24.6 percent in January. The board signed off on a budget of $446.6 million for Project Zorvan. The renewal with Ralvanox Freight closes at $283.1 million a year, 20.2 percent below the last contract.

## Tuning Squatchek

Squatchek scans registry uploads for names that look suspiciously close to popular packages. The scoring pipeline combines edit distance, keyboard-adjacency swaps, and homoglyph substitution checks, then weighs results against a popularity index. New team members: resist the urge to crank sensitivity up — false positives burn maintainer goodwill fast, and the review queue backs up quickly. Start from the defaults, change one knob at a time, and record outcomes in the tuning log. The defaults are defined below.

limits module of taweg-kaguf:
QUOTAS = {
    "holael": 2,
    "wenath": 1,
    "ralath": 2,
    "ulaath": 2,
}

### Item 7 — Fareling pricing experiment

The dynamic ticket-pricing experiment in Fareling has been running for six weeks, and the kill switch has never actually been tested in prod. Confirm the experiment flags are documented, the bucketing logic hasn't drifted from the spec, and that the rollback plan is more than a comment in the config. Future maintainers: don't assume this cleans itself up. Any lingering questions should be directed to the experiment's owner.

signatory, yahog-badug: Quenix Ulaael